  One of the first tractors built by the John Deere Co. No one knows exactly how many where built, but the number seems to be 90, however only two are known to exist now. It's an all wheel chain drive, three wheels, one rear, two front. The requirement for the fisrts tractor was, all wheel drive and it must not cost more than $700. The tractor was over engineered and some of the design features were ahead of their time, the end price was $1400. The company decided it was to expensive and after building 90 of them, stopped production, bought out Waterloo Boy Tractor and redesigned the John Deere. Legind says, of the 90 first John Deere tractors produced, 88 of them where purposely destroyed after the buy out. The two that didn't get destroyed were by mistake.
